This guide shows you how to lock channels on DStv (Parental Lock). Parental lock is a control measure taken to stop children from watching adult content. If the lock is activated, children will only have access to channels rated 13 and below or 16 and below, or 18 and below. However, you can choose to block some Channels personally.

How to Set up Parental Guide Lock

1. Press the Menu button or the blue button on your DStv remote.

2. Go to Settings.

3. Opt for the Parental Control option and press OK.

4. Enter the default pin code (1234).

5. Select option 1, Blocking then Global Blocking.

6. On the Global Blocking option, press the right key button on your remote and select Personalise.

7. Select Parental Control (PG) settings ( press the left and right key buttons on your remote).

8. Then select FAM to block all channels and open channels that are rated 13 or below.

How to Lock / Block Channels on DStv

1. Press the Menu button or the blue button on your DStv remote.

2. Go to Settings.

3. Opt for the Parental Control option and press OK.

4. Enter the pin code. Remember the default pin code is 1234.

5. Select the Blocking then Global Blocking option.

6. Turn on Channel blocking.

7. Opt for Select Blocked Channels and press OK.

8. Select the channel/channels you want to block.

9. Press the return button to exit.

How to Unlock Channels

After locking channels, you will not have access to them unless you choose to unblock them.

1. Press the Menu button or the blue button on your DStv remote.

2. Go to Settings.

3. Opt for the Parental Control option and press OK.

4. Enter the pin code, the default pin code (1234).

5. Under Global Blocking, switch to No Block.

6. Exit the menu by pressing the Return Key.
